Goals
who, specifically, is this for? Why do we need another speaker series?
Give mid- to late-career undergraduates a survey of research areas related to ISTA. Instead of focusing on results, speakers would
- present big ideas within their research area, or
- highlight accessible open problems.
In any case, the effect of the seminar is to present material that a student would otherwise not be exposed to in the undergraduate curriculum.
